Maybe a solution would be to offer two alternatives of each option on
the ballot—one as currently stated, and one that includes a secret
vote instruction to the secretary. It would require an explanation to
voters to clear up the confusion, but would result in the greatest
legitimacy.

As an alternative, all delegates and the DPL could perhaps vote to
stay the release of voter identities until the electorate voted on the
matter. As a stop-gap solution conceived to head off a constitutional
crisis, it might work because there is no explicit promise of
timeliness in the constitutional part that reads "after the vote the
Project Secretary lists all the votes cast."

Unfortunately, neither alternative will comfort voters afraid of
reprisals, because there is no guarantee of privacy.
